Christ was circumcised as an infant, thereby being brought into covenant family relationship with God and his people. Christ was born and lived under the old covenant law, that’s how HE FULFILLED the law. Then he instituted a NEW COVENANT. His sacraifice fulfills all the OT sacrifices and
Baptism FULFILLS circumcision. Bringing the NEW COVENANT child and adult into covenant family relationship with God and his people.
Peter tells us in [Acts2:38 Then PETER SAID unto them, REPENT, and BE BAPTIZED every one of you in the name of Jesus Christ FOR the REMISSION OF SINS, and ye shall RECEIVE the gift of THE HOLY GHOST.]
Peter is speaking to adults, telling THEM, what ADULTS must do, REPENT, BE BAPTIZED, FOR REMISSION OF SINS, RECEIVE THE HOLY GHOST. Peter also tells those ADULTS, the PROMISE is to YOU and YOUR CHILDREN. The word here for children includes infant and up. Infants have no sins of which to REPENT, of such is the kingdom. They have been born of flesh and are still in OLD ADAM, they have NOT been BORN AGAIN. Their soul needs to be REGENERATED to bring them into the NEW ADAM and the kingdom.
An ADULT must believe have faith, (spiritual CONCEPTION), repent (trun from their sins to God), after repentance, be baptized FOR REMISSION OF SINS, RECEIVE the indwelling HOLY SPIRIT This is when an ADULT is BORN AGAIN of water and the Spirit as Christ tells us in Jn3:3-5. THE PROMISE IS UNTO YOU, AND TO YOUR CHILDREN, and to all that are afar off, even as many as the LORD our God shall call.] The word for children is teknon. Teknon would be children from infant up, We see the same word teknon (children) used in Act21:21 in reference to circumcision, we know infants were circumcised at 8 days old. The promise is to adults and to THEIR children. These were Jews of the diaspora, they all understood that children were brought into God’s covenant on the basis of the parents faith. Children have no sin of which to repent, they LACK the Holy Spirit, their faith is the faith of their parent.

SHALL BE CUT OFF FROM HIS PEOPLE; he hath broken my covenant.] Circumcision is a foreshadowing of baptism. Baptism fulfills, circumcision and brings an infant or adult into covenant family relationship with the people of God, otherwise they are cut off from their people. [In the OT women were ALWAYS under the guardian protection or covenant household of a male.]
When a Gentile adult converted to Judaism he had to believe, repent, be circumcised. Yet infants were brought into the people of God, old covenant on the merits of it’s parents or guardians faith, just as in the new covenant. Circumcision was an outward sign only it did not give grace or the indwelling Holy Spirit as THE SACRAMENT of BAPTISM does.
